Recognizing Refractive Lens Exchange
Understanding Refractive Lens Exchange (RLE) can be vital for those thinking about vision adjustment alternatives.
RLE is a surgery that replaces your eye's all-natural lens with a synthetic intraocular lens. It's mainly aimed at correcting serious refractive mistakes, such as hyperopia, nearsightedness, or presbyopia.
During the treatment, your cosmetic surgeon will remove your over cast or clear lens and change it with a lens customized to your vision requires. This alternative is typically thought about for individuals over 40 that might not be suitable candidates for LASIK.
By choosing RLE, you're not simply improving your vision; you're likewise potentially minimizing your dependancy on glasses or get in touch with lenses.

Perks and Threats of RLE
Selecting RLE not just supplies a possibility to improve your vision yet also comes with its own collection of benefits and threats.
One substantial benefit is the capacity for more clear vision, reducing or eliminating your reliance on glasses or contact lenses. You might additionally experience a more comprehensive range of vision, specifically if you select multifocal lenses.
Nonetheless, there are threats involved, such as infection, problems throughout surgery, or dissatisfaction with the results. Some people experience aesthetic disturbances like halos or glow.
